MS SQL Server 2008初学者指南
需积分: 9 152 浏览量
更新于2024-09-28
收藏 5.36MB PDF 举报
"《Microsoft SQL Server 2008 初学者指南》是Dušan Petković教授撰写的一本书,旨在帮助初次接触或希望深入理解SQL Server 2008的用户。这本书分为几个部分,分别针对不同类型的读者。前三个部分主要关注数据库引擎,适合对关系型数据库感兴趣的用户;第四部分面向使用Analysis Services或与商业智能相关的联接的业务智能用户;最后一部分则为那些想要处理XML数据和/或空间数据的用户提供指导。作者Petković有丰富的SQL Server著作背景,并且是SQL Server Magazine的常客作者。技术编辑Todd Meister在微软技术方面有超过十年的经验,曾参与过40多本书的技术编辑工作。"
该书主要涵盖以下知识点:
1. **SQL Server 2008基础**:讲解SQL Server 2008的核心概念,包括安装、配置、管理和维护数据库系统的基础知识。
2. **数据库引擎**:详细介绍数据库引擎的工作原理,如何创建、查询、更新和删除数据,以及事务管理、索引、存储过程和触发器等高级特性。
3. **关系型数据库理论**:阐述关系数据库模型,包括实体关系模型、范式理论以及如何设计符合这些理论的数据库架构。
4. **T-SQL语言**:教授Transact-SQL(T-SQL)语法,这是与SQL Server交互的主要语言,包括SELECT语句、INSERT、UPDATE和DELETE操作,以及更复杂的查询和数据处理技巧。
5. **商业智能(BI)**:讨论Analysis Services在商业智能中的作用,如何构建数据仓库,以及使用数据挖掘和报表工具进行分析。
6. **XML支持**:解释SQL Server 2008对XML数据的支持,包括XML数据类型、XML索引和XML函数,以及如何在关系数据库中存储和检索XML数据。
7. **空间数据**:介绍处理地理和几何数据的能力,包括空间数据类型、空间索引和空间操作,这对于地理位置相关应用非常关键。
8. **安全与权限管理**:探讨SQL Server的安全机制,如登录、用户、角色、权限设置和审计,确保数据的安全访问。
9. **备份与恢复策略**:学习如何制定备份计划,执行不同类型的备份,以及如何在数据丢失时进行恢复操作。
10. **性能优化**:分析性能监视工具,如SQL Server Profiler,以及如何通过索引优化、查询优化和资源调用来提升系统性能。
这本指南对于SQL Server 2008的新手来说是一本全面的入门资料,涵盖了从基础到进阶的多个方面,有助于读者逐步掌握这个强大的数据库管理系统。
2018-09-14 上传
2008-10-31 上传
2008-10-03 上传
2009-05-15 上传
2009-11-22 上传
2009-09-12 上传
2010-01-28 上传
2019-11-26 上传
2011-10-12 上传
jimqian
- 粉丝: 0
- 资源: 36
最新资源
- IPQ4019 QSDK开源代码资源包发布
- 高频组电赛必备:掌握数字频率合成模块要点
- ThinkPHP开发的仿微博系统功能解析
- 掌握Objective-C并发编程:NSOperation与NSOperationQueue精讲
- Navicat160 Premium 安装教程与说明
- SpringBoot+Vue开发的休闲娱乐票务代理平台
- 数据库课程设计:实现与优化方法探讨
- 电赛高频模块攻略:掌握移相网络的关键技术
- PHP简易简历系统教程与源码分享
- Java聊天室程序设计:实现用户互动与服务器监控
- Bootstrap后台管理页面模板(纯前端实现)
- 校园订餐系统项目源码解析:深入Spring框架核心原理
- 探索Spring核心原理的JavaWeb校园管理系统源码
- ios苹果APP从开发到上架的完整流程指南
- 深入理解Spring核心原理与源码解析
- 掌握Python函数与模块使用技巧